The Promises of God’s Word


Today Pastor Nate walked us through Romans 9:1–8 and reminded us of a powerful truth: God’s Word never fails to accomplish God’s will.


In this passage, we see the deep anguish of the Apostle Paul for his fellow Israelites who had rejected Christ. Though many had turned away, Paul makes something clear in verse 6 — “It is not as though the word of God has failed.” What may look like failure to us is never failure in the purposes of God.


Pastor Nate emphasized:


• God’s promises are not dependent on heritage or human effort.

Being born into the right family or possessing spiritual privileges does not guarantee salvation.


• God’s promises are fulfilled according to His sovereign plan.

Through the example of Isaac, Paul shows that God works through His promise, not merely physical descent.


• God’s Word always accomplishes exactly what He intends.

Even when people reject Him, even when circumstances seem unclear, God remains faithful to His covenant and His purposes.


We were challenged to trust the reliability of Scripture, rest in the faithfulness of God, and remember that His promises stand firm across generations.


When God speaks, He fulfills. His Word never returns empty.
